- NOSSA CHAPE tracks the rebuilding of the Chapecoense football club in Brazil after an airplane carrying the team crashed on November 28th, 2016, leaving all but three of the players dead. With exclusive access to the new team, families of the deceased, and three surviving players, this documentary shows a team and a city divided about how to handle tragedy - should they focus on keeping the memory of the dead alive or moving on with their own lives? As the team flies the same fated route to play the final championship game that last year's team would have played, they must unite around a common identity.

- IF YOU BUILD IT is a stirring tribute to the enduring legacy of Universal Pictures' beloved Academy Award®-nominated movie "Field of Dreams" from the people who brought the story to life, both in front of the camera and behind the scenes. Featuring interviews with memorable actors Timothy Busfield, Frank Whaley and Dwier Brown, producer Larry Gordon and FOX Sports' lead MLB play-by-play announcer Joe Buck, IF YOU BUILD IT is a nostalgic look at how the film was made and explores the themes that continue to resonate with audiences 32 years later. More than just a baseball movie, the documentary reminds us that "Field of Dreams" is an enduring story of family, resilience and hope.

- Armando Galarraga was one out away from throwing a perfect game. But a controversial call at first base by umpire Jim Joyce changed both of their lives, and created an unexpected story of sportsmanship and redemption.
